Peopleforce Recruitment are delighted to be supporting the expansion of one of their longstanding pharmaceutical / healthcare partners in search for a Toxicology Testing officer. This is a part‑time opportunity which requires a lot of flexibility as shifts run for 12/24‑hour periods. You will be going out to visit the company's clients and perform drug & alcohol tests on employees to ensure they are being safe and responsible at work. These can be in environments where safety is critical including factories, airports, manufacturing facilities and more. No two days are the same – it is a very exciting and dynamic role. The minimum you would be required to do is 1 day per week and 1 weekend in a month, however there is more work if you want it! This is still not to say this will ever be a full‑time position – which we want to make clear.
Additionally, during days where you are on standby, you may get pre‑booked visits as well as call‑out visits.
FYI - In hours is 8-6pm and out of hours is 6pm-8am
